What Are The Side Effects Of Using Glycerol?

Glycerol is generally safe for most people when used appropriately. However, some may experience mild side effects such as headaches, dizziness, nausea, or diarrhea, especially when taken orally in large amounts. As a topical moisturizer, it is usually well-tolerated, but some individuals might experience skin irritation or allergic reactions.
